Gonzáles Lluy y otros (TGGL)
Case- Summary
The facts of the petition refer to the child Talia Gabriela Gonzales Lluy, who at the age of 3 became infected with HIV during a blood transfusion from a Red Cross blood bank at a private clinic. The criminal proceedings initiated to assign responsibility prescribed and the lack of firm criminal decision impeded a civil action from being admitted. As a result of her diagnosis, the girl was forbidden from staying in school.
The Inter-American Court analyzed the facts in light of the state obligation to regulate and supervise the provision of health services, as well as the availability and quality of healthcare.
Moreover, the Inter-American Court established standards on the scope of the right to education and the violation of the right to remain in the educational system in relation to the duty of non-discrimination.
